You’re newly engaged and excited about planning for your Big Day. You really want your pup(s) to be in your wedding photos but you don’t know where to start. Believe it or not, there are actually companies you can hire that offer Dog concierge services for weddings. Here are 5 reasons to use a dog wedding photo handler for Your Big Day.
#1 Meet & Greet:
When you are deciding who to use for your dog wedding photo handler, an important consideration is whether they offer a meet and greet as part of their services. The meet and greet session is not only to fine tune the details for your Big Day but to better understand your furry friend(s) and make sure that they will be comfortable with the poses that you are looking forward to capturing. Some dogs, especially rescues or those who haven’t been properly socialized may need extra attention and choosing someone who is Fear free R+ trained who can recognize changes in your dogs’ body language and have a patient and positive way of interacting with your pup(s) can make all the difference.
#2 Safe Dog Transportation:
Another important question to consider is how will your dog(s) be transported to and from the wedding venue? A reputable Dog wedding attendant company will not only be insured and bonded but use crash tested adjustable harnesses and tethers to safely and comfortably drive your pup(s) to and from their destination. You have enough concerns on your wedding day and your furry friends’ safety should definitely not be one of them.

#3 Dog Wedding Outfit:
How will your dog(s) be dressed to impress and photo attire ready? Perhaps you have outfits in mind and ordered for your pup(s). If not, does the wedding dog photo handler provide them and props too? From the collars to the leash, necklaces to veils, flowers to ring holders and signs. It’s all in the little details that add so much to the end result of your photographs which should bring smiles for years to come.
#4 Wedding Photograph Session with Your Pup(s):
Using a professional who is comfortable around dogs and can assist the Photographer with the wedding photos is incredibly important to the success of the final product. The personalized attention a dog wedding handler gives your pup(s) will keep them relaxed and happy without putting pressure on your loved ones. It also takes a load off the photographer so they can focus on their shutter speeds and lighting to capture the “pawfect” shots. Discussing the poses you like and reviewing photo boards made on a platform such as Pinterest is a good idea to do at a meet and greet session that includes both the dog handler and photographer so everyone is on the same page for your Big Day.
